Costs Associated with Indoor Cat Flap Installation
Understanding the costs included in installing an indoor cat flap can aid with budgeting. Here, we've described typical costs you might encounter:
Cost Breakdown
| Item | Estimated Cost |
|---|---|
| Cat Flap Price | ₤ 40 - ₤ 200 |
| Professional Installation Fee | ₤ 50 - ₤ 150 |
| Materials (if appropriate) | 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 |
| Total Estimated Cost | ₤ 110 - ₤ 400 |
Keep in mind: Costs can differ based on location, type of flap selected, and any additional services needed.

What is an indoor cat flap?
An indoor cat flap is a little door installed in a wall or door to enable cats to move easily from one area of your home to another without requiring help.
Can I install a cat flap myself?
While some homeowners might choose to set up a cat flap themselves, it is recommended to hire a professional installer to ensure proper fitting and function, particularly for more complex walls or doors.

Will my cat learn to use the flap?
In a lot of cases, cats rapidly find out how to use a flap. Most installers can offer tips on how to encourage your cat to use the new feature.
Are indoor cat flaps safe?
Yes, when installed correctly by a professional, indoor cat flaps supply a safe way for cats to move throughout the home.
The length of time does installation take?
Installation may take anywhere from 30 minutes to a couple of hours, depending on the complexity of the installation and the kind of flap being utilized.
